Bergey XL/R 7.5 kw Wind Energy System (off grid):
This off grid Bergey XL/R 7.5 kw Wind Energy System is a 6.7 meter (22 ft) diameter three-blade upwind turbine which achieves high reliability through rugged construction and a minimum of moving parts. The EXCEL wind turbine series is nominally rated at 10 kw. In a battery charging application, however, there is an inherent load matching problem between permanent magnet alternators and battery banks. The EXCEL-R is optimized for low wind speed performance, which maximizes energy production. However, providing the best performance in low winds results in some reduction in peak power under high wind conditions. Therefore, the EXCEL-R is rated at 7.5 kw.

Enhanced Corrosion Protection for the EXCEL is provided at no extra charge on all Turbines. Hot-dip galvanizing (in the case of the mainframe, tower adapter, and tail boom), zinc electro-plating, and polyurethane paint systems all provide exceptional protection from corrosive environments. Fiberglass Reinforced Pultruded (FRP) components (such as the blades) are protected by ultraviolet-inhibiting resin additives and sub-surface "scrim cloth" UV barrier. The blades have polyurethane leading edge tape for protection against erosion. The VCS-10 controller, which comes with the EXCEL-R wind turbine, provides controlled rectification through a three-phase semi-converter.

The semi-converter uses phase modulation to control charging voltage and current based upon the battery bank voltage. Safe operation of the EXCEL turbine is independent of the load conditions, allowing the controller to unload the turbine during regulation. No auxiliary load is required. The VCS-10 is fully solid-state and is passively cooled (except for 24 and 48 VDC versions). It incorporates an LCD display of DC bus voltage and status lights to indicate the charging mode of the unit.

Specifications:

  • Start-up Wind Speed: 3.4 m/s (7.5 mph)
  • Cut-in Wind Speed: 3.1 m/s (7 mph)
  • Rated Wind Speed: 13.8 m/s (31 mph)
  • Rated Power: 10 kw for grid intertie, 7.5 kw for battery-charging
  • Cut-Out Wind Speed: None
  • Furling Wind Speed: 15.6 m/s (35 mph)
  • Max. Design Wind Speed: 54 m/s (120 mph)
  • Type: 3 Blade Upwind
  • Rotor Diameter: 6.7 m (22 ft)
  • Blade Pitch Control: None, Fixed Pitch
  • Overspeed Protection: AUTOFURL
  • Gearbox: None, Direct Drive
  • Temperature Range: -40 to +60 Deg. C (-40 to +140 Deg. F)
  • Generator: Permanent Magnet Alternator
  • Output Form: 3 Phase AC, Variable Frequency (Regulated 48 - 240 VDC after VCS-10 or 240 VAC, 1 phase, 60 Hz or 220 VAC, 1 phase, 50 Hz with GridTek inverter).
